Woman Blames Symptoms on Being a Tired Mom, Then Gets Devastating Diagnosis
Summary
Jessica Farrington, a 45-year-old mother from Texas, experienced various symptoms, which she initially attributed to menopause or being tired. Her symptoms included night sweats, itchy skin, and unexplained weight loss. After discovering a lump in her armpit and undergoing further medical tests, Farrington was diagnosed with follicular lymphoma, a type of non-Hodgkin lymphoma.Key Facts
